manual, fwd, toyo r-1's and 360BHP(320ftlb)........won't make for a quick 0-60, it spins up 1st and 2nd sooo easily it makes it quite hard to get a good time down. In gear times though :D

Traction off, they took the PC times that were done on VBox at Bruntingthorpe. Running a slightly higher 0-60 gives a better 0-100 though, I had the 0-60 a little quicker but then hanging onto 2nd too long misses the sweet spot in third!
